Orchid, 1979 Ink and color on paper, now mounted for framing, titled zhi lan bing xiu, inscribed and dated liushiba nian xia yue (1979, summer) dedicated to Fangyu, signed Daqian Jushi and with three artist's seals reading jiwei, Zhang Yuan, and Daqian Jushi. 14 x 11 1/4in (35.5 x 28.5cm) 注脚 The dedication to "Fangyu" likely refers to Wang Fangyu 王方宇 (1913-1997), the noted art collector, calligrapher, professor of Chinese language at Yale University, and premier scholar on the art of the painter Bada Shanren (1626-1705). Zhang Daqian and Wang Fangyu were lifelong friends; among the paintings dedicated by the artist to Wang Fangyu are a "White-Robed Guanyin" and a landscape titled "Cliff by the River", both published in Johnson, Mark Dean and Fan Jeremy Zhang, Chang Dai-Chien: Painting from Heart to Hand, San Francisco: Asian Art Museum Chong-Moon Lee Center for Asian Art and Culture, 2019, pp. 38-38, 42-43. 張大千 芝蘭並秀 設色紙本 鏡片 款識:六十八年夏月,寄呈方宇仁兄留之,大千居士。 鈐印:已未、張爰、大千居士
